What Color is Smitten
Smitten is a vivacious medium-dark shade of magenta-pink that bridges the gap between deep rose and energetic fuchsia. It exudes a sense of romantic allure without being overly delicate or sweet. This color commands attention while retaining a warm, approachable character.

Smitten History
Historically, shades like Smitten were largely impossible to achieve with stability until the mid-19th century invention of aniline dyes. In 1859, chemist François-Emmanuel Verguin oxidized crude aniline with tin chloride to create fuchsine, a synthetic dye later renamed magenta to celebrate the French victory at the Battle of Magenta.
Before this chemical revolution, pink was merely a diluted red derived from organic sources like madder root or cochineal insects. By the late 20th century, specifically the 1980s, this saturated, synthetic pink moved beyond its floral origins to become a symbol of rebellion and pop culture, utilized in punk aesthetics to challenge traditional gender norms.
Meaning & Psychology
Psychologically, Smitten represents a blend of physical passion and intellectual introspection, resulting in a feeling of intense infatuation. It stimulates energy and adrenaline but, due to its cool blue undertones, maintains a level of sophistication that pure red often lacks.
Culturally, this shade is associated with nurturing love and non-threatening dominance. It evokes playfulness and spontaneity, often linked to youth and modern femininity. Unlike pale pastel pinks which suggest innocence, this deeper shade signals bold confidence and creative expression.
In Nature
While rare in the earth's soil, this specific shade thrives in the botanical world as a biological signal to attract pollinators. It is famously vivid in the petals of Phalaenopsis orchids and the vibrant centers of tropical hibiscus blooms. In the mineral kingdom, polished Pink Tourmaline and Rhodolite garnets often refract light to reveal this deep, captivating hue.
How To Use Smitten
In design, Smitten functions best as a high-impact accent rather than a dominant background color. It is particularly effective in the beauty and lifestyle industries, where it suggests luxury and fun simultaneously, helping to establish a strong visual hierarchy on packaging or web interfaces.
Regarding accessibility, this hex code poses challenges with readability if used carelessly. It passes WCAG contrast standards best when used as a background for large, bold white text. Avoid pairing it with low-contrast grey text; instead, anchor it against stark white or deep charcoal for maximum legibility.
